UPDATE: Coquihalla Highway fully reopens southbound

MERRITT – A motorcycle crash partially closed the Coquihalla Highway southbound between Merritt and Hope this afternoon.

According to Drive B.C., the crash closed the southbound lanes on Highway 5 about two kilometres north of the Mine Creek exit around 1 p.m., July 18.

One southbound lane reopened at about 2:30 p.m. and both lanes were open to traffic an hour later, although the route remained congested as the backlog of vehicles cleared.

Carol Boutin with the Provincial Health Services Authority says the crash involved a motorcycle.

She says one patient, in critical condition, was transported to hospital by helicopter.
